Municipal Body Elections on May 10, Voter Identification Guidelines Issued

Chandigarh: The general elections for 3 Municipal Corporations, 1 Municipality, and 3 Municipal Councils in the state will be held on May 10. Voting will take place from 8:00 AM to 6:00 PM.

Sharing details in this regard, a spokesperson of the Haryana State Election Commission said that voters who have not yet received their Voter Photo Identity Cards but whose names are listed in the current electoral rolls of the respective Municipal Corporation, Municipality, or Municipal Council will not be deprived of voting. Such voters can use documents like Aadhaar Card, Family ID, Passport, Driving License, PAN Card, service identity cards issued by central/state government offices, public sector undertakings or local bodies, photo passbooks issued by authorized banks or post offices, Freedom Fighter ID, caste certificates (SC/ST/OBC) with photo, disability certificate, arms license, MGNREGA job card with photo, property-related photo documents, pension-related photo documents, health insurance smart card, ration card, or any other photo identity document acceptable to the Presiding Officer.

The spokesperson further shared that the distribution of voter slips has been completed in most places. Directions have been issued to ensure that in areas where distribution is still pending, concerned officers must complete the process within the stipulated time and ensure delivery to every household.

The Commission has appealed to citizens to exercise their right to vote and actively participate in the democratic process. It also emphasized that public cooperation is essential to ensure free, fair, and peaceful elections.
